The Boring Company was founded to solve the problem of soul-destroying traffic by creating an underground network of tunnels. Today, we are creating the technology to increase tunneling speed and decrease costs by a factor of 10 or more with the ultimate goal of making Hyperloop adoption viable and enabling rapid transit across densely populated regions.

Responsibilities

  • Design and conduct experiments that serve to optimize the tunneling process (increase speed, reduce cost)
  • Design and conduct experiments that validate machine reliability
  • Develop data-based models for key tunneling parameters
  • Communicate with all stakeholders in the test process and clearly convey results and consequences
  • Ensure all systems are compliant with appropriate regulations such as MSHA, OSHA, NEC, NFPA, Class 1 Division 2 Hazardous Location.
